The Foundation: Color Palette and Materials

A modern living room often starts with a neutral base. Think whites, grays, beiges, and even soft blacks. These hues provide a serene backdrop that allows other elements to shine. But don’t shy away from pops of color; they can add personality and warmth. Consider incorporating bolder shades through accent pieces like throw pillows, artwork, or a statement rug.

When it comes to materials, modern design favors a blend of natural and man-made elements. Smooth finishes are key, so you’ll often see polished concrete, glass, sleek metal (like chrome or brushed nickel), and smooth wood grains. Natural materials like wood and stone add texture and prevent the space from feeling too sterile. The interplay between these textures is what gives a modern room depth and interest. For instance, a rough-hewn wooden coffee table can beautifully contrast with a smooth, metallic floor lamp.

Furniture Finesse: Form Meets Function

Furniture is paramount in defining a modern living room. The mantra here is ‘less is more,’ but with a focus on quality and design. Look for pieces with clean, uncomplicated silhouettes. Sofas and chairs with low profiles, sharp angles, and minimal ornamentation are ideal.

Consider modular furniture; it offers flexibility and a contemporary feel. A sectional sofa, for example, can be rearranged to suit different occasions. Upholstery choices often lean towards solid colors or subtle textures in fabrics like linen, leather, or even velvet for a touch of luxury.

Functionality is just as important as form. Think about multi-functional pieces, like an ottoman with hidden storage or a sleek media console that hides unsightly wires. The goal is a streamlined, uncluttered look where every piece serves a purpose and contributes to the overall aesthetic.

Lighting the Way: Ambiance and Illumination

Lighting plays a crucial role in setting the mood and highlighting architectural features in a modern space. Layered lighting is your best friend. This means combining ambient, task, and accent lighting.

Ambient lighting provides overall illumination, often from ceiling fixtures or floor lamps. Task lighting is more focused, like a reading lamp next to an armchair. Accent lighting draws attention to artwork or specific architectural details.

Modern lighting fixtures themselves are often sculptural elements. Think minimalist floor lamps with clean lines, pendant lights with geometric shapes, or track lighting that can be directed precisely. Dimmers are also a must-have, allowing you to adjust the intensity of light and create different atmospheres throughout the day. Natural light should also be maximized; keep window treatments simple and airy.

Declutter and Organize: The Unsung Heroes

A stylish modern living room is intrinsically linked to organization and a lack of clutter. Every item should have its place. Built-in storage solutions, sleek cabinets, and minimalist shelving units can help conceal everyday necessities.

When it comes to decor, be selective. Instead of many small knick-knacks, opt for a few carefully chosen statement pieces. This could be a striking piece of abstract art, a large sculptural vase, or a beautifully bound set of books.

Think about the visual weight of objects. Grouping items together can create a more organized and impactful display than scattering them throughout the room. Regularly decluttering is key; if something doesn’t serve a purpose or bring you joy, it might be time to let it go. A tidy space instantly feels more sophisticated and calming.

Accessorizing with Intent: The Finishing Touches

Accessories are where you infuse personality into your modern living room. Choose items that complement the clean aesthetic without overwhelming it.

Throw pillows and blankets can introduce texture and subtle color. Opt for geometric patterns, solid colors, or textures like faux fur or chunky knits. Area rugs are also fantastic for defining zones and adding warmth. Look for rugs with abstract designs, subtle patterns, or solid, rich colors.

Artwork is essential for adding character. Large-scale abstract pieces, black and white photography, or minimalist prints work wonderfully. Don’t forget greenery! Plants bring life and a touch of nature indoors, softening the clean lines of modern furniture. Choose plants with interesting leaf shapes or sculptural forms.

Bringing it All Together: Harmony and Balance

The ultimate goal is to create a cohesive and harmonious space. This means ensuring that all the elements – furniture, color, lighting, and accessories – work together. Pay attention to balance. If you have a large, imposing sofa, balance it with lighter elements elsewhere in the room.

Consider the flow of the room. How do people move through it? Ensure furniture placement facilitates easy movement and conversation.
